Summary: One of the major problems faced by teachers of chemistry is the way in which the contents can be worked in order to instigate the student to have a taste for the discipline taught. A portion of the students think the discipline is hard, with memorization of many rules for the understanding of the content. In the face of difficulties, an alternative found is the use of didactic games with content geared toward the teaching of chemistry. This is a fun and contextualized way to revise a subject or even introduce a content differently from the traditional, making use of new teaching methodologies, which approach the content of the reality experienced by students, making the study of chemistry more enjoyable and fun. The present work had as purpose employ didactic games adapted from other already known by the students in order to bring them closer to the instrument used. Three games have been adapted by the insertion of content worked in the classroom, considered difficult by students in order to stimulate the development of critical and engaged thinking. These games were applied in two public schools in João Pessoa city: Olivina Olivia Carneiro da Cunha and Joao Roberto de Souza Borges. In each school were selected third-grade classes. Initially, to test the students previous knowledge about the content considered oral questions were proposed. Then, the games have been applied in these classes. To assess the importance of the use of didactic games as auxiliary material in chemistry lessons, semi-structured questionnaires were applied to both teachers and students. It was subsequently applied a test suggested by one of the teachers. Through the analysis of the results, it can be considered satisfactory the use of didactic games, with their playful and educational dual role as supplementary material in chemistry lessons.
